Hi folks. I used to post here a few months back, but i ended up uninstalling The Sims 3 when my Laptop began crapping out. It has since been fixed, and I'm back to playing. I've gotten AwesomeMod installed just fine, but now I'd like to get some of the store content back. I prefer the decrapification/compression method over .package files (thanks to Witch for that method by the way,) and was wondering if I have all the right flies. I recall there being one compression program with an actual UI rather than command prompt, but I can't seem to find it. All I have is: decrapify.exe, s3rc.exe, and Witch's s3rcBatch.cmd. Am I missing anything?

EDIT: Found it. It was the Compressorizer from DJS Sims.
